Pos Ingredient Name Description
1 aqua Plain old water
2 glycerin One of the best moisturizing ingredients. Naturally present in skin. It attracts water to the upper layer of the skin working as a humectant
3 cetearyl alcohol A non-drying alcohol. Works as an emollient. Helps water and oil mix together and creates a nice product texture
4 methylpropanediol Helps dissolve other ingredients in a formulation
5 glyceryl glucoside Can help to restore skin barrier function and soften its upper layer
6 octocrylene A weak sunscreen that protects against the sun rays that cause sunburn (UVB) and is somewhat effective against the UVA rays. It is quite stable and can help stabilize other, more vulnerable, sunscreen ingredients like Avobenzone. It is an organic, or so called "chemical" sunscreen
7 cyclomethicone A type of silicone that leaves a nice silky finish on the skin and can help soften its upper layer
8 glyceryl stearate An emollient that softens the skin and forms a protective layer on its surface. Helps water and oil mix together
9 butyl methoxydibenzoylmethane Avobenzone. A broad spectrum sunscreen meaning that it can protect against both UVA rays. Currently, it is the only sunscreen ingredient available in the US (approved by the FDA) with the peak absorbance within the UVA I range. It loses its effectiveness quickly when exposed to sunlight. It is an organic, or so called "chemical" sunscreen. When used in low concentrations, helps stabilize the product formulation

11 tapioca starch Used to create a thicker product consistency
12 butyrospermum parkii butter A great moisturising ingredient that softens the skin and reduces water loss from its upper layer. It also can be helpful in protecting skin from free radicals
13 tocopheryl acetate A more stable but less bio-available form of vitamin E compared to Tocopherol. Might help moisturize and protect the skin from free radicals, but mostly used in low concentrations to stabilize other ingredients.

15 panthenol Helps attract water to the upper layer of the skin and can help improve skin barrier function
16 c12-15 alkyl benzoate Enhances the product texture and makes it more spreadable. Helps reduce water loss from the outer layer of skin. Extands the shelf life by preventing bacteria growth
17 cera microcristallina Helps to soften the upper layer of the skin, reduce water loss from its surface and create a thicker product consistency
18 alcohol denat. Produces temporary toning effect. Can help dissolve other ingredients or preserve products
19 potassium cetyl phosphate Helps oil and water mix together
20 propylene glycol Helps oil and water mix together and can enhance the penetration of other ingredients into the skin
21 paraffinum liquidum One of the most effective and well studied occlusive and emollient moisturizing ingredients. Helps reduce moisture loss in skin and repair skin barrier function
22 dimethicone A silicone that helps to reduce water loss from the surface of the skin. Can temporarily "fill in" lines and wrinkles, absorb oil, and create a nice product finish
23 hydrogenated palm glycerides An emollient that softens the skin
24 acrylates/c10-30 alkyl acrylate crosspolymer Maintains the texture of skincare products. Allows the product to spread evenly. Helps oil and water mix together
25 chondrus crispus extract Red algae extract that helps attract water to the upper layer of the skin and create a nicer product consistency
26 ethylhexylglycerin A preservative
27 phenoxyethanol A preservative. It helps prevent bacterial growth in cosmetic products
28 methylparaben A preservative
29 trisodium edta Helps preserve product formulations
30 limonene A common frangrance that can easily irritate skin, especially if exposed to air, light or heat
31 linalool A fragrance. Can be irritating
32 benzyl alcohol A preservative. Can be used to mask unpleasant smell. Can be irritating
33 citronellol A fragrance. Can be irritating
34 geraniol A fragrance. Can be irritating
35 alpha-isomethyl ionone A fragrance. Potential allergen and can be irritating
36 bht A preservative
37 butylphenyl methylpropional A fragrance. Can trigger allergic reactions and be irritating
38 parfum An aromatic blend of unspecified irritating ingredients
